About

Access comprehensive resources for medical meetings, including schedules, livestreams, and handouts. Engage with speakers and attendees through polls and Q&A. Navigate event spaces and receive important notifications to maximize your event experience.

Personalized schedule building
Access to livestreams and recordings
Live polls and Q&A participation
Session handouts and materials
Exhibit Hall navigation
Event reminders and notifications
Attendee communication

User reviews

Horrible app

I found the ACP Meeting app very frustrating to use. The app feels poorly designed, especially on a phone, with a confusing interface that makes it difficult to quickly find meetings and navigate content.

One major drawback is the lack of bookmarking functionality, which makes it hard to save and return to frequently used meetings. The app also does not support reliable background playback, so listening to meetings while using other apps or with the screen off is difficult or impossible.

In addition, the app is quite buggy, with frequent glitches and inconsistent performance. Overall, the user experience needs significant improvement in usability, stability, and basic features before I could recommend it.

Really weak app

The content is excellent but the app is poor. You have to go through sign in process each time including email message confirmation. Navigation is clunky. Not any way I have found to save sessions as favorites. Really needs updating.

Not quite there yet

Reviews not showing up as complete. Doesn’t seem to automatically bring in CME for the sessions I’m attending. Map of site not complete. Not able to take notes on slides. Useful as a calendar to remind me of next event and that’s about it.

Really needs updating

Video turns off if you leave the app. PiP and playing in the background has existed a long time. Makes for a frustrating time trying to do anything else while a video is playing.
